Technical Services Manager

Haworth is a global pioneer in workspace design, revolutionizing the way the world interacts with spaces. They are seeking a Technical Services Manager to lead a team of engineering professionals, overseeing their performance and development while managing resources and addressing operational challenges to align projects with departmental goals.
